#97bac2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#97bac2 is composed of 59.2% red, 72.9%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.2% cyan, 4.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 191.2 degrees, a saturation of 26.1% and a lightness of 67.6%. #97bac2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#2f7585.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#97bac2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040707 is the darkest color, while #fafcfc is the lightest one.
